*SPOILERS* just in case





Too much time jumps during the movie, and the twists don't make sense. Or better said, you can't make a twist based on something not mentioned at all during the movie. It's just like the magic tricks. Once explained, it's disappointing.

I think The Prestige may be the best Nolan movie to infuriate someone who doesn't like him. It has most of his worst points, and nearly none of his best. I did love Memento, but this one was just err...

And yes, I definitely liked The Illusionist better.
